Subject: Memtrace cut-over complete

Team,

Cut-over to Memtrace v2 for GPU memory profiling finished last night. Old v1 agents are disabled; any tickets referencing v1 dashboards should be closed as resolved-by-migration. Sampling overhead is now under 2% and allocation traces include kernel names. Known gap: profiles older than 30 days were not migrated. Point customers at the v2 docs for setup questions. For reference when troubleshooting, the agent now runs with the following configuration.

settings of bagaf-bawip:
[aldax]
port = 5000
region = south-4
host = aldax.brasklabs.corp
team = brivan
timeout_ms = 2000
retries = 2

# Break-Glass: CompactKite Log Compaction

Hey reviewer — if compaction on the Ferrow message queue wedges and on-call can't reach the admin plane, break-glass applies. Grab the emergency operator role, pause compaction on the stuck partition, and file an incident note within an hour. Unsealing the emergency credential bundle requires the recovery passphrase shown directly below.

unlock words, kajog-bahif: wendor-praael-ralys-julvan-kasath-kelys-wenmir-wenius-julax

Team — heads up that Thursday's DR drill will fail over the Quillstone profile store to the new sharded cluster. Expect read-only mode for about ten minutes; script responses are in the drill folder. If a customer reports missing profile fields, tag the ticket for the drill channel. Drill coordinators unlock the failover console with the passphrase below.

strongbox words: druath-quenael